The radio broadcasting market has seen robust growth, escalating from $149.03 billion in 2023 to $158.26 billion in 2024, achieving a CAGR of 6.2%. Growth drivers include content innovation and community engagement. The market is expected to continue expanding, reaching $195.91 billion by 2028, with a CAGR of 5.5%. Future growth will be influenced by podcasting, mobile integration, and technological advancements.

Major Driver In The Radio Broadcasting Market

The growth of the radio broadcasting market is closely tied to the increasing number of radio listeners globally. Radio serves as an interactive platform for music and disseminating news and events. In 2021, Nielsen Media Research reported that 88% of Americans, roughly 293 million individuals, listen to terrestrial (AM/FM) radio on a weekly basis. Additionally, All India Radio streams, the national public radio broadcaster of India, observed an increase in listenership from 17 million in February 2022 to 19 million in March 2022. This surge in the number of radio listeners is anticipated to contribute significantly to the growth of the radio broadcasting market in 2023, 2024, and 2028.

Key Radio Broadcasting Market Trend

Major companies operating in the radio broadcasting market are increasing their focus on introducing artificial intelligence (AI)-driven localized radio content solutions to sustain their position in the market. AI-driven solutions use AI algorithms to analyze local trends, news sources, and audience preferences to generate relevant and engaging radio content. For instance, in March 2023, Futuri Media, a US-based software company, launched RadioGPT, the first-ever localized radio content solution powered by AI. RadioGPT combines the advanced GPT-3 technology with Futuri's AI-driven system, TopicPulse, for targeted story discovery and social content, as well as AI voice technology. RadioGPT scans various sources of news and information, including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, and over 250,000 other sources, to identify trending stories. Using GPT-3 technology, it produces a script for on-air use, and AI voices transform the script into engaging audio.
